This exciting role is within our Midlands Indirect tax team, based in our Midlands Offices. Our clients include UK headquartered businesses and inbound groups across a range of sectors. Our work in the tax advisory space includes supporting clients with business and fiscal change. This can include advising on new jurisdiction entry, the development of new business areas, business reorganisations, tax authority enquiries, pre/post transaction reorganisations, refinancing, cash repatriation, interest deductibility and the impact of global fiscal change (e.g. BEPS Pillar 2).
